Bijeljina (Бијељина) is a city in northeastern Bosnia and Herzegovina. The city is situated in the plain of Semberija, close to the borders of both Croatia and Serbia and Montenegro.
At the 1991 census, Bijeljina county had 96,796 inhabitants; 59% of whom were Serbs and 31% Muslims. At present, the town has 105,000 inhabitants (estimate), 98.75% of whom are Serbs.
